grub 开发者们,该支持 EFI 了
我可能落伍很久了,跟不上时代。这些天遇到的新电脑,统统不支持 BIOS,只能 EFI。想下载一个类似于 grubxxxxx.efi 的启动工具,结果没找到下载的地方。还有人说,grub.efi 只能在安装后才能使用,光是下载,还不行的。
但找到另一个强大的启动工具 rEFInd,它好像也是开源的,能够无需安装即可使用(即,手工拷贝就可使用),那思路就像 grub4dos。
rEFInd 也支持 Linux 的启动,并且像 grub2 那样,既支持 BIOS,也支持 EFI。
我不知道目前 grub2 的发展状况怎么样了,但按照它原先的套路,对用户很不友好,缺乏很大一块的工作,尤其是需要安装之后才能使用,依我看这绝对不能接受。
我不知道是否有人已经对 grub2 进行了 “易用性” 改造。如果没有的话,现在该改造了。
对了,我主要关注开源的启动工具。由于目前已经存在了很多开源的方案,而且都不错,因此,那些不开源的(或者半开源的),就不要提了。
我最终想找到一个类似于 grub4dos 的启动工具,不管它叫什么名字——grub2 或 refind 等等—— 任意名字皆可。
grub4dos 的开发者是否可以加入 grub2 或 refind 的开发?或者能把它们整合进入 grub4dos 也行。
估计整合是很困难的。那就选择一个,加入其中。或者以某个工具为基础,进行二次开发。
支持 本帖最后由 tools241 于 2018-10-14 10:35 编辑
EFI :
Q1.很多Grub4Dos能实现的功能在EFI似乎无法达成.
Q2.某些Win版本可能须停用 "Secure Boot(安全启动)" 才能UEFI启动, 例如:
(RS6) 10PE18852x64, (RS6) 10PE188??x64, (RS5) 10PE17604x64 或某些win7x64,
本人已修改 "ISO模板" 来解决此问题( 不须停用 "安全启动" ), "ISO模板" 仍有待完善.
有人已制作出 "相容性" 更佳的 "ISO模板", 请打包后提供一下载点给大家使用吧.
_______________________________________________________________________
Grub4Dos的应用已非常成熟, 本人提供的 Grub4DOS范例.rar (10M)
可直接启动XP/多个Win10,多个Win8.1,多个Win8,多个Win7/XP.VHD/Win.VDH
有兴趣者可参考:
[分享]Grub4Dos - 直接启动Win10,...,Win7, 第1个XP, XP.VHD, ISO, WIM, PE, WIN.VHD ==>
http://bbs.wuyou.net/forum.php?mod=viewthread&tid=380990
注: 本人平常采Grub4Dos由硬盘启动, 选单共计30项皆经实测过,
近期常用的是 10PE17763x64 (启动后50秒内可进桌面).
** U盘分割成二区, 在较新的硬件, 可采UEFI启动; 在旧硬件可由U盘的第一分区或第二分区择一启动 --
Win 10 14391版起支援 "可查看U盘的多分区", 请在15063正式版起的10PE或正常系统操作会较方便.
以16G U盘为例, 利用 PartAssist 7.2 AOMEI 分区助手 分割U盘 --
第一分区以ntfs格式化( 可存 >4G 文件) 约14.4G , 采Grub4Dos启动,
bootsect.exe /nt60X:( 其中X请更换为U盘第一分区的盘符, 本命令不会影响到U盘的任何资料 );
注: 现有已在使用的U盘第一分区不须格式化, 可直接分割, 只须格式化第二分区.
第二分区以FAT32格式化空间约512M, 采UEFI启动, 建议存由(10586正式版起x64的) 10PE17763x64_C.ISO 提取出的文件.
PartAssist 7.2 AOMEI分区助手 免安装版 (简/繁/英 PE/Win 通用) ==>
http://bbs.wuyou.net/forum.php?mod=viewthread&tid=404464 现在新机器基本默认EFI
虽然可以调的
但费事 支持不点大大!!!顶帖{:1_194:} 本帖最后由 2011npwjm 于 2018-10-14 10:38 编辑
希望能用得越来越方便 楼主可能是考虑到今后都是NATIVE UEFI的天下,BIOS必然逐步淘汰,所以grub4dos需要与时俱进否则难免。。。 现有的电脑,都要在cmos改动后才可以支持bios l3429900 发表于 2018-10-14 17:40
现有的电脑,都要在cmos改动后才可以支持bios
有些不能改,根本没有"兼容模式"... 至今都没有觉得efi有多牛B,g4d把启动系统变得简单,就在g4d即将一统江湖时,efi出来了,efi的限制太多了。 grub2一直不用安装的吧,grub2.efi和grub.cfg两个文件就可以了。。。
我down了个乌邦图的grub2来过安全启动,用得还不错 易广白 发表于 2018-10-14 09:56
支持不点大大!!!顶帖
支持不点大,支持tools241,支持江南一根葱,继续折腾{:1_186:} 江南一根葱 发表于 2018-10-14 21:36
grub2一直不用安装的吧,grub2.efi和grub.cfg两个文件就可以了。。。
我down了个乌邦图的grub2来过安全启 ...
grub2 也是不用安装的吗?
能否上载一个 grub.efi,让我试试。
不知道这个能不能过主板的安全启动,如果可以那就方便多了。
再问一个问题,有legacy和ia32_efi 用的引导文件吗 江南一根葱 发表于 2018-10-14 21:36
grub2一直不用安装的吧,grub2.efi和grub.cfg两个文件就可以了。。。
我down了个乌邦图的grub2来过安全启 ...
请问这里的grub.cfg文件放在什么位置? 本帖最后由 江南一根葱 于 2018-10-15 13:43 编辑
hht168 发表于 2018-10-15 13:21
请问这里的grub.cfg文件放在什么位置?
好像是boot/grub wintoflash 发表于 2018-10-15 13:43
/boot/grub/grub.cfg
谢谢大元帅! wintoflash 发表于 2018-10-15 13:22
安全启动从来就不是问题。目前有Shim和Preloader两个方案,你可以谷歌一下。或者参考https://www.rodsb ...
好的,我晚一点测试看看,现在没有机子可以测试 本帖最后由 nf17b 于 2018-10-15 22:58 编辑
不点 发表于 2018-10-15 00:15
grub2 也是不用安装的吗?
能否上载一个 grub.efi,让我试试。
ubuntu x64 安裝 iso 可以通過 uefi 的 secure boot
ubuntu x64uefi 免安裝啟動文件
用 ubuntux64.7z 的檔案 , 改選單試一下 win10 x64 pe 的整合版 (RS2 RS3 RS4 RS5 19H1)
選單可以通過 secure boot , 單一選項還是有 secure boot 的考量
執行 Windows 10PE 64bit UEFI(18252 19H1 這個選項
先跳次選單
無法通過 secure boot(bcd 的問題)
處理一下(換 bcd) , 可以正常進桌面
另外在不考量 secure boot 的因素 , xorboot 似乎是比較方便的選擇
期待未来的某一天,能够把grub4dos的map功能移植到grub2上面去,那样的话RAMOS就好玩了。买电脑就不用再担心是否能够运行grub4dos的事儿了。
印象中很多年前bean在做burg的时候,似乎是做过map的功能移植,不知道是用于BIOS还是UEFI下面,没玩过。 本帖最后由 求道者 于 2018-10-16 11:54 编辑
金 发表于 2018-10-15 13:01
不知道这个能不能过主板的安全启动,如果可以那就方便多了。
再问一个问题,有legacy和ia32_efi 用的引 ...
能过我也推荐你把那个司马玩意关掉
来了这个东西之后win10的驱动安全策略会变掉
不止影响uefi 也基本就差一个map -mem模块 现在uefi的内存盘仿真都不太好用
所以我现在都不用内存盘仿真了 grub2编译一下也能直接塞u盘里用
只不过官方没有提供编译好的内置各种mod的二进制文件 你要自己弄 liuzhaoyzz 发表于 2018-10-16 10:40
期待未来的某一天,能够把grub4dos的map功能移植到grub2上面去,那样的话RAMOS就好玩了。买电脑就不用 ...
bean还在这方面活动吗,时空论坛都挂了 本帖最后由 liuzhaoyzz 于 2018-10-18 06:59 编辑
我没说现在,bean大概是2005-2010年左右有几年的时间参与开发,后来对grub2感兴趣,做了burg引导器。当时论坛似乎有传说移植上去,没玩过,不知道,不清楚是BIOS/UEFI。 求道者 发表于 2018-10-16 11:53
也基本就差一个map -mem模块 现在uefi的内存盘仿真都不太好用
所以我现在都不用内存盘仿真了
grub2已有其它的map功能? ddsony 发表于 2018-10-22 11:43
grub2已有其它的map功能?
答案是放弃内存仿真
xorboot的内存仿真 恕我直言就是很垃圾
某些苹果机上就直接不能从仿真盘启动
偏偏这时候只能用UEFI
于是不使用内存仿真反而兼容性最好
特别是一年前G4D意外的解决了某个usb2.0驱动的问题之后 本帖最后由 ddsony 于 2018-10-26 20:26 编辑
求道者 发表于 2018-10-26 20:19
答案是放弃内存仿真
xorboot的内存仿真 恕我直言就是很垃圾
某些苹果机上就直接不能从仿真盘启动
你的意思是,grub2已有其他磁盘仿真功能? ddsony 发表于 2018-10-26 20:22
你的意思是不使用内存仿真,grub2就能够使用其他的磁盘仿真?
直接用grub2运行bootmgr的efi就是了
反正WinPE自己也会创建内存盘 本帖最后由 atoms 于 2018-11-2 14:07 编辑
回头来看了,你还是站linux的边,不知道你这几年在做些什么………
13年我上论坛就论过uefi的事了,你还在梦想的efi grub4dos
18年了,人无聊的时候都想做点什么
看了几条大的新闻
小米太疯狂,走的路线是走微软都不敢的走的万物互联,但它还真的是在边走边爬着前近。
在13年初论arm那会,阿里已经在做飞天了,现在阿里云已经是这个时代的领航人了。
QQ免费没钱赚就搞了微信QQ游戏,不过现在00后都不会花钱玩什么游戏了,马化腾也出了个公开信。
windows已经被拆分了,微软已经不是win32 95窗口时代巨人了,微软现在是多元文化的公司集团。
虚拟经济快走到头了,连谷歌都有叫着要开始收费了,一夜之前,开源就成一种游戏,大家都开始在搜开源各种协议,哈哈
物联网时代取代互联时代已成定局,只要是有远见的集团公司都在向着物联追赶。
现在国外,操作系统已经有如万马奔腾了,记得当时还笑谈,如果X86倒台,龙芯就是春天来了。
uefi搞垄断已经是事实了,虽然现在可以刷uefi,但保不准哪天就不能刷了。
因为国外现在干中国的龙芯,中兴,DRAM已经都成事实了。
看到现在还有好好多人在争论应不应该搞国产的操作系统就想笑,就连联想都投两次反票。
虚拟机现在都是升级成云OS时代了,操作系统都已经成了过去式了,过去式的东西,追着论还有什么意义呢?默默的做就是了
再过些年,还有没有操作系统这个名词都还不一定了…………
现在的王道是区块链,物联网,云OS,分布式数据库等,操作系统其它的软件都只能算是一些软件应用罢了
云OS是什么,那是跨网络访问控制各类计算机硬件
操作系统是什么,那只是面向单个PC的软件
真正关心技术和和搞技术的人应该组个联盟了,做自己的东西,创新才是一切。
PS 对了,还看了个新闻当时就给炸傻了,国产出了个什么7NM芯片了
页:
[1]
2